    Freya Kemp’s all-round show powers England to series-leveling win over India in 2nd Women’s T20I

    England Women produced a strong response after their defeat in the opening game to defeat India Women by 26 runs in the second T20I at the County Ground in Bristol. Riding on a late assault from Freya Kemp and a disciplined bowling effort, the hosts successfully defended 168/5 to level the three-match series 1-1 and set up a thrilling decider in Taunton on June 2.

    Freya Kemp’s late assault powers England to fighting total

    After winning the toss and opting to bat first, England Women posted a competitive total of 168/5 in their allotted 20 overs. The innings was built on several useful contributions rather than one dominant knock. Danielle Wyatt Hodge provided early momentum with 29 off 25 deliveries, while Amy Jones and Alice Capsey chipped in with identical scores of 28. Captain Heather Knight added 18 runs during the middle phase to keep the scoreboard moving.

    However, the defining moment of the innings came in the final overs when Kemp launched a stunning counterattack. The all-rounder smashed an unbeaten 39 from just 13 balls, striking four boundaries and two sixes. Her late blitz transformed England’s total from a good score into a formidable one and gave the home side significant momentum heading into the innings break.

    For India Women, left-arm spinner Shree Charani was the standout performer with the ball. She claimed 3 wickets for 25 runs from her four overs and consistently troubled England’s batters. Shreyanka Patil and Nandani Sharma picked up a wicket each, but the visitors struggled to contain England’s aggressive finish.

    India start well but lose momentum in chase

    Chasing 169 for victory, India Women got off to a promising start through openers Smriti Mandhana and Shafali Verma. Shafali played her usual attacking game, scoring 22 from just 14 deliveries with five boundaries, while Mandhana contributed a fluent 32 off 25 balls. Yastika Bhatia then anchored the innings with a patient 33 from 36 deliveries, and captain Harmanpreet Kaur kept India’s hopes alive with a brisk 28 off 22 balls that included two sixes. However, England’s bowlers tightened their grip during the middle and death overs, preventing India from building the partnerships needed for a successful chase.

    Once Harmanpreet departed, the visitors lost momentum and wickets at regular intervals. Jemimah Rodrigues, Richa Ghosh and Deepti Sharma failed to make substantial contributions, leaving too much work for the lower order. India eventually finished on 142/9, falling 26 runs short of the target.

    England’s bowling unit shared the workload effectively. Charlotte Dean played a crucial role in the middle overs, returning figures of 2/20 from her four overs. Kemp capped off a memorable outing by taking 2 wickets for just 15 runs in her two overs, while Lauren Bell also picked up two wickets. Sophie Ecclestone claimed one wicket and maintained control throughout her spell. The collective bowling effort ensured England remained in control despite India’s strong start and sealed an important victory. Kemp was deservedly named Player of the Match for her match-changing unbeaten 39 off 13 balls and her impressive bowling figures of 2/15.

    Notably, with India Women winning the first T20I by 38 runs and England Women responding with a 26-run triumph in Bristol, the series now stands evenly poised at 1-1. The winner of the third and final T20I at The Cooper Associates County Ground, Taunton, on June 2 will claim the series, setting the stage for a fascinating showdown between the two sides.
